Cyclospora

A multistate Cyclospora outbreak linked to iceberg lettuce has sickened 14,718 people in the U.S., according to the Michigan Department of Health and Human Services on September 3. Two deaths have been reported. 

 

Ebola

According  to the INRB-UMIE BDBV on September 7, 2026, Epidemic Dashboard, the Bundibugyo Ebola outbreak in the Democratic Republic of the Congo has reached 6,757 confirmed cases and 3,267 confirmed deaths. A total of 1,590 patients have recovered. 

 

Measles

US 

As of September 4, 2026, the United States has reported 3,134 measles cases so far in 2026, according to the Center for Disease Control. In 2026, the age group 5-19 accounts for 45% of the cases (1,418), and children under 5 years account for 18% of the cases (575). Of the cases reported in 2026, 94% were unvaccinated or had an unknown vaccination status and 8% of the cases have been hospitalized (248). A total of 5,423 measles cases have been reported to date. 

According to CIDRAP on September 4, Pennsylvania reported 115 new measles cases over the past week, bringing the total number of cases in the state to 577. The outbreak has also resulted in 98 hospitalisations, with 30% of cases occurring in children. The Lancaster County coroner has confirmed that measles caused a second infant death in the county. The CDC currently does not include either of Pennsylvania’s two reported measles deaths in its 2026 fatality count.

 

Canada

According to the Public Health Agency of Canada on September 8, 2026, Canada has reported 1,119 measles cases (1,038 confirmed and 81 probable) in 2026 as of August 29. 61% of the cases occurred in children (676). Manitoba accounts for 61% of the cases (680), and Alberta accounts for 28% of the cases (311) reported so far in 2026. 86% of the cases reported in 2026 were unvaccinated (963), and 7% required hospitalization. A total of 6,542 measles cases and two deaths have been reported to date.

 

Influenza

H5N1

As of September 8, 2026, the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ention has not reported any cases of person-to-person transmission of H5N1 in the United States. The total remains at 71 confirmed human cases and two deaths.
